is there a way to see what kinds of things websites have been leaving in my computer in the cookies. what variables and things like that

If you're using Internet Explorer, you can export cookies to a text file. Look under the File menu for Import and Export.

Cookies are a text file...
Copy them from your Temporary Internet Files folder to any other folder and click away.
yea but exporting them compiles all of the cookies into one file
